Zapf Creation AG and banking syndicate reach an agreement

  • Group's funding remains sufficient
  • The structure of its financing and the covenants will be reviewed in 2010

Roedental, Germany, October, 12, 2009 – Zapf Creation AG and its banking syndicate have agreed to maintain the syndicated loan that was stipulated in 2007 and is used to fund the Group. Under the agreement, a sufficient credit line will be available to the Zapf Creation Group. The agreement provides for a review of the Group's long-term funding in the spring of 2010 and a decision on an adjustment of the financial indicators (covenants). The banks have waived compliance with substantial covenants until that time.

As previously reported, these negotiations were necessary because the Zapf Creation Group was unable to satisfy the initially stipulated covenants due to its weak performance in the fourth quarter of 2008. The successful conclusion of the talks will now enable the Company to complete and publish its annual financial statements and consolidated financial statements for the 2008 financial year in short order. The financial statements are prerequisite for convening the Company's Annual Shareholders' Meeting. 

Jens U. Keil, chief financial officer of Zapf Creation AG, commented:  "We are very pleased that the talks with the banks participating in the loan syndicate have been brought to a successful conclusion. As a result, Zapf Creation remains sufficiently funded. This will allow us to push our business with respect to both the Christmas season and the coming year, even in the currently difficult market environment."

Zapf Creation AG is Europe's leading manufacturer of play and functional dolls with accessories. Among Zapf Creation's best known brands are Germany's best-selling functional doll BABY born®, 15 million of which have been sold worldwide since 1991, plus Baby Annabell® and CHOU CHOU. All branded play concepts share a high standard of design, quality, safety and play value.  Headquartered in Roedental, Germany, Zapf Creation was founded by Max Zapf in 1932 and went public in April 1999 (ISIN 0007806002).
